Allied Mills, part of Associated British Foods plc, is seeking an Electrically Biased Maintenance Engineer for its Tilbury location. This role requires operating within health and safety standards, conducting daily inspections, and responding to plant stoppages efficiently.
The ideal candidate will have a strong customer focus, be self-motivated, and possess relevant qualifications, including a recognised engineering apprenticeship.
The position offers a call out rota and involvement in continuous improvement processes throughout the plant.
